The project aims to Enhancing participatory democracy and enabling Yemeni youth to continue to play a positive role in shaping the political scene in Yemen, by supporting youth initiatives by training a group of Yemeni youth to enhance understanding among young leaders in the field of participatory democracy and building their capabilities to enable them to launch advocacy campaigns and mobilize support and advocacy. And work with party leaders to build a road map to truly engage young people in the political process in Yemen.

Project activities:

1- Implementing a discussion session on the basics of politics and democracy.

2- Carry out training on the basics of advocacy.

3- Carry out training on implementing advocacy campaigns.

4- Organizing the closing ceremony of the project, which included a discussion session on youth political participation.

The project was implemented with the support of  Friedrich Ebert Foundation and the Canadian Fund for Supporting Local Initiatives
